UVM Assistant Director for Compliance, Audit & Privacy (#S5253PO)

The University of Vermonts Office of Student Financial Services is seeking an Assistant Director for Compliance, Audit & Privacy. The main functions of this position are to provide leadership in compliance and support to the Student Financial Services programs, policies, and practices. To work collaboratively with staff in reviewing new regulations and making decisions regarding how they will be adopted and implemented. To develop, maintain, and monitor internal controls for compliance with institutional, federal, and state regulations and policies. Lead the departments compliance with applicable privacy laws and regulations in coordination with the Universitys Privacy office and Information Security Office. Provide leadership in program and policy assessment to support compliance and mitigate risk. This position reports to the Director of Student Financial Services.

Minimum Qualifications: Bachelors degree in related or specialized field and five years related or specific experience required. Exceptional verbal and written communication skills; financial aid, accounting, and/or auditing experience; strong organizational capabilities; strong attention to detail; strong sense of self-motivation; previous employment in a higher education setting; experience with Banner student information system preferable; working knowledge of relational databases; Strong desktop and office automation skills, including but not limited to email, word processing, and spreadsheet analysis; familiarity with statistical analysis and tools.
